Comprehensive Guide to the Warranty Easement Deed in Form

How do warranty easement deeds work?

A warranty easement deed is a legal document that grants a party the right to use a portion of another party's property for a specified purpose. Understanding warranty easement deeds is crucial for property owners and developers alike. These deeds differ significantly from other property deed types, such as quitclaim or grant deeds, primarily in the rights and protections they afford the grantee.
  • A warranty easement deed ensures the grantee that the property is free from defects and that the grantor has the legal authority to grant the easement.
  • Unlike a quitclaim deed that offers no warranties, a warranty deed guarantees that the property title is clear.
  • Various state laws govern the execution and enforcement of warranty easement deeds, influencing their validity and application.

What are the core elements of a warranty easement deed?

Understanding the key components of a warranty easement deed is essential for ensuring its effectiveness and legality. Each element plays a crucial role in dictating the rights and responsibilities of involved parties.
  • Typically, the grantor (property owner) and grantee (party receiving the easement) must be clearly identified to avoid future disputes.
  • A precise legal description of the property being utilized under the easement must be included for clarity.
  • This clause outlines the specific purpose of the easement, ensuring all parties understand its intended use.

What common mistakes should you avoid?

When drafting a warranty easement deed, avoiding common pitfalls is critical for ensuring validity. Simple oversights can lead to legal disputes or issues in enforcement.
  • Ensure that the full legal names and contact details of all parties are included to prevent ambiguity.
  • Using inappropriate or outdated legal language can invalidate the deed.
  • Mistakes in financial obligations could lead to misunderstandings and disputes down the line.
